#ifndef _LVM_FILE_H
#define _LVM_FILE_H
/*
* Create a temporary filename, and opens a descriptor to the file.
*/
int create_temp_name(const char *dir, char *buffer, size_t len, int *fd,
unsigned *seed);
/*
* NFS-safe rename of a temporary file to a common name, designed
* to avoid race conditions and not overwrite the destination if
* it exists.
*/
int lvm_rename(const char *old, const char *new);
/*
* Return 1 if path exists else return 0
*/
int path_exists(const char *path);
int dir_exists(const char *path);
/*
* Return 1 if dir is empty
*/
int is_empty_dir(const char *dir);
/* Sync directory changes */
void sync_dir(const char *file);
/* fcntl locking wrappers */
int fcntl_lock_file(const char *file, short lock_type, int warn_if_read_only);
void fcntl_unlock_file(int lockfd);
#define is_same_inode(buf1, buf2) \
((buf1).st_ino == (buf2).st_ino && \
(buf1).st_dev == (buf2).st_dev)
#define is_valid_fd(fd) (!(fcntl(fd, F_GETFD) == -1 && errno == EBADF))
/*
* Close the specified stream, taking care to detect and diagnose any write
* error. If there is an error, use the supplied file name in a diagnostic
* that is reported via log_error or log_sys_error, as appropriate.
* Use this function to close a stream when you've written data to it via
* unchecked fprintf, fputc, etc. calls. Return 0 on success, EOF on failure.
*/
int lvm_fclose(FILE *fp, const char *filename);
/*
* Convert stat->st_ctim status of last change in nanoseconds
* uses st_ctime when not available.
*/
void lvm_stat_ctim(struct timespec *ts, const struct stat *buf);
/* Inspired by <sys/time.h> timercmp() macro for timeval */
#define timespeccmp(tsp, usp, cmp)\
(((tsp)->tv_sec == (usp)->tv_sec) ?\
((tsp)->tv_nsec cmp (usp)->tv_nsec) :\
((tsp)->tv_sec cmp (usp)->tv_sec))
#endif
